Medical Staff Talent is seeking a Private Concierge Doctor for elite clientele aboard a luxury vessel, covering destinations like Monaco and Ibiza. This full-time permanent role offers a tax-free salary of £240,000 GBP and includes private residential space.
Candidates must possess:
- a recognized medical degree
- at least 5 years of specialist experience in Emergency, Family, or Internal Medicine
- fluency in both English and Arabic
